  1. Mississippi Valley State University (MVSU, The Valley or Valley) is a public historically black university in Mississippi Valley State, Mississippi, adjacent to Itta Bena, Mississippi. MVSU is a member-school of the Thurgood Marshall College Fund.

  7. A historically black institution of higher education, Mississippi Valley State University opened in 1950 as Mississippi Vocational College. The school’s origins go back to 1943, when the Delta Council recommended an expanded “program in the study of race . . . relations and the maintenance of harmonious understanding between the two races of the Delta.” […]
